7. Wiring and Connection 
 
 
 
 
 
7 - 2
 
 
 
DANGER 
1.  Wiring work must be done by a qualified technician. 
2.  Wait at least 15 minutes after turning the power OFF and check the voltage 
with a tester, etc. before starting wiring. Failure to observe this could lead to 
electric shocks. 
3.  Securely ground the drive units and servo/spindle motor.  
4.  Wire the drive units and servo/spindle motor after installation. Failure to 
observe this could lead to electric shocks. 
5.  Do not damage, apply forcible stress, place heavy items on the cables or get 
them caught. Failure to observe this could lead to electric shocks. 
6.  Always insulate the power terminal connection section. Failure to observe 
this could lead to electric shocks. 
CAUTION 
1.  Correctly and securely perform the wiring. Failure to do so could lead to 
runaway of the servo/spindle motor resulting in possible injury. 
2.  Do not mistake the terminal connections. 
 
Failure to observe this item could lead to ruptures or damage, etc. 
3.  Do not mistake the polarity ( + ,  – ). Failure to observe this item could lead to 
ruptures or damage, etc. 
4.  Do not mistake the direction of the diodes for the surge absorption installed 
on the DC relay for the motor brake and contactor (magnetic contactor) 
control. The signal may not be output when a failure occurs.

5.  Electronic devices used near the drive units may receive magnetic 
obstruction. Reduce the effect of magnetic obstacles by installing a noise 
filter, etc. 
6.  Do not install a phase advancing 
capacitor, surge absorber or radio noise 
filter on the power line (U, V, W) of the 
servo/spindle motor. 
7.  Do not modify this unit. 
8.  The half-pitch connectors (CN1A, etc.) 
on the front of the drive units have the 
same shape. If the connectors are 
connected incorrectly, faults could occur. 
Make sure that the connection is correct. 
9.  Do not separately ground the connected 
motor and drive unit as noise could be 
generated. To ground the motor, connect 
to the PE terminal for the drive unit's 
CN31 connector, and connect to the 
ground from the other CN30 connector's 
PE terminal. (Ground to one point)
